Lloyds Banking Group Plc
A British banking group offering everyday banking, mortgages, savings, credit cards, loans, insurance, and pensions to millions of customers through brands including Lloyds Bank, Halifax, Bank of Scotland, and Scottish Widows. Its roots reach back to 1765, when iron founder Sampson Lloyd and button maker John Taylor opened the first bank in Birmingham, and the modern group took shape in 2009 when Lloyds TSB acquired HBOS. The famous black horse logo traces to a sign that hung outside a Lombard Street goldsmith's shop in the 1600s.
Lloyds Banking Group announces share buyback transactions for week of Aug 17-21, 2026
Lloyds Banking Group plc purchased 60,656,333 ordinary shares from Goldman Sachs International between August 17 and 21, 2026.

The purchases were made under the share buyback programme announced on 30 January 2026; no shares were bought under the 31 July 2026 programme during this period.
Prices paid ranged from 109.35 pence to 115.60 pence per share, with volume-weighted average prices varying by date.
The largest single-day purchase was 22,769,235 shares on 20 August 2026 at an average price of 109.8747 pence per share.
The Company intends to cancel all purchased shares.
Lloyds Banking Group redeems £500M 1.985% subordinated debt due 2031
On August 18, 2026, Lloyds Banking Group plc issued a notice of redemption for all outstanding £500,000,000 1.985% Fixed Rate Reset Subordinated Debt Securities due 2031 (ISIN: XS2351166421).

The securities will be redeemed on September 15, 2026 at 100% of principal plus accrued and unpaid interest to but excluding the redemption date.
The redemption is being made under the Subordinated Debt Securities Indenture dated November 4, 2014, as amended by the Eighth Supplemental Indenture dated June 15, 2021.
The listing of the securities on the New York Stock Exchange will be cancelled on or shortly after September 15, 2026.
Holders may surrender securities for payment at The Bank of New York Mellon, London Branch, and the Group will irrevocably deposit sufficient funds with the Trustee or Paying Agent before the redemption date.

Lloyds Banking Group issues $2.5B in senior notes due 2032 and 2037
The notes were issued under a Twenty-Fourth Supplemental Indenture dated August 17, 2026, with The Bank of New York Mellon as trustee and paying agent.

Lloyds Banking Group plc issued $1.25 billion of 5.203% Senior Callable Fixed to Fixed Rate Notes due 2032.
Lloyds Banking Group plc issued $1.25 billion of 5.696% Senior Callable Fixed to Fixed Rate Notes due 2037.
The filing incorporates the documents into the company's Form F-3ASR shelf registration statement (File No. 333-287829).
Legal opinions from CMS Cameron McKenna Nabarro Olswang LLP and Davis Polk & Wardwell London LLP were included.
